Overview

The Hengyi HY-1080IOP Universal Testing Machine is an electromechanical static testing system engineered for high-reproducibility tensile, compressive, flexural, peel, and tear evaluations of polymeric, metallic, and composite materials—particularly optimized for nylon rope, wire & cable assemblies, and insulated conductors. Based on closed-loop servo-controlled load cell feedback and precision ball-screw actuation, the system complies with fundamental mechanical testing principles defined in ISO 6892-1 (metallic materials), ASTM D638 (plastics), ASTM D412 (rubber), and IEC 60811 (electric cables). Its rigid aluminum-guarded frame ensures minimal deflection under load, while the integrated 10 kN capacity load cell enables accurate quantification of yield strength, ultimate tensile strength (UTS), elongation at break, Young’s modulus, and proof stress across diverse specimen geometries.

Sample Compatibility & Compliance

The HY-1080IOP accommodates a broad spectrum of specimen types—including monofilament nylon ropes (1–12 mm diameter), stranded copper/aluminum conductors, armored and fire-resistant cables (e.g., mineral-insulated, LSZH, halogen-free), optical fiber ribbons, and textile-reinforced polymer tapes. Fixture options include pneumatic wedge grips, pin-and-slot clamps, and custom-designed cable anchoring jaws to minimize slippage and ensure axial alignment. The system meets essential regulatory requirements for quality assurance in cable manufacturing environments, including compliance with GB/T 2951 (Chinese national standard), IEC 60227/60245 (cable mechanical tests), UL 1581 (wire & cable reference standard), and supports audit-ready documentation for GLP/GMP-aligned laboratories. All calibration certificates conform to ISO/IEC 17025 traceability protocols.

Software & Data Management

HYtestV7.0 serves as the core analytical engine, built on VB.NET and SQL Server architecture for deterministic data handling and long-term integrity. It provides real-time plotting with automatic axis scaling, post-test curve annotation (yield point, elastic region, necking onset), and parameter extraction using standardized algorithms per ASTM E8/E8M and ISO 527-2. Users may define custom test methods—including multi-step cyclic loading, creep hold sequences, or conditional branching logic—and export results in CSV, PDF, or XML formats compatible with LIMS integration. Audit trails record operator ID, timestamp, method version, and raw data checksums—enabling full 21 CFR Part 11 compliance when deployed with Windows domain authentication and digital signature modules.

FAQ

What is the maximum allowable specimen thickness for standard wedge grips?
Standard pneumatic wedge grips accommodate specimens up to 15 mm thick; custom jaw inserts are available for thicker or irregular cross-sections.
Can the system perform constant-rate-of-travel (CRT) and constant-rate-of-load (CRL) tests?
Yes—HYtestV7.0 supports both modes, with CRL implemented via real-time PID load regulation and verified against ISO 7500-1 linearity criteria.
Is third-party calibration certification included with delivery?
A factory-issued calibration report traceable to CNAS-accredited standards is provided; optional UKAS or DAkkS-certified calibration is available upon request.
Does the software support automated report generation compliant with ISO 17025?
Yes—templates can be configured to embed laboratory accreditation identifiers, uncertainty budgets, and instrument metadata directly into exported PDF reports.
What maintenance intervals are recommended for optimal long-term accuracy?
Biannual verification of load cell linearity and displacement encoder resolution is advised; annual mechanical inspection of drive train components and grip alignment is required per manufacturer guidelines.
